This is an early on scene from The Royal Tenenbaums. Most of the scenes in this movie are symmetrical, however this one is not. This scene has depth because Margot is so close to the front and Etheline is farther back. What I really like about this scene is how Royal’s head is cut off. This goes to show that even though he is there no one is really wanting him to be and is trying to drown him out in their minds. Like throughout the whole movie the colors are all very soft tones.
